Start with the Right Fiber
Think of carpet fiber as the engine under the hood—it sets the pace for comfort, durability, and cost. Nylon, polyester, and wool are the big three you’ll encounter, and each has a distinct personality.
Nylon is a reliable material. It’s durable, recovers from compression, and handles foot traffic well. If you have kids, pets, or a bustling living room, nylon pays for itself. For bedrooms or low-traffic areas where softness is more important than toughness, polyester is a good choice due to its colour clarity and affordability. The star is wool, which is rich, textured, and long-lasting when cared for. It’s expensive, so it’s excellent for settings where spills and stampedes won’t ruin its elegance.
Match the fiber to the life of the room. High-traffic areas demand resilience; quieter retreats can indulge in softer, more delicate fibers. This targeted approach saves money by preventing premature wear and replacement—and keeps your home feeling tailored, not compromised.
Shop the Strip—and Beyond
Price comparison is the simplest, strongest lever you have. It’s not uncommon for different Las Vegas retailers to list noticeably different prices on similar carpet styles. Take time to gather multiple quotes and compare apples-to-apples. Don’t stop at the sticker—dig into what’s included.
Some stores include shipping and installation in the package price, while others charge separately. Without these add-ons, a “great deal” can diminish quickly. Make a short list of carpet, underlay, delivery, installation, and removal/preparation costs for each retailer. When numbers are presented, value discrepancies are evident.
Know What Installation Really Costs
Carpet cost doesn’t end at the material. Installation is the behind-the-scenes act that makes everything look seamless, and it can represent a large portion of your total. Rates vary based on installer experience, project size, stairs or complex layouts, and timing.
Ask pointed questions early. Will the team move furniture? Is there a fee for disposing of old flooring? What if the subfloor needs patching or leveling? These “extras” add up quickly when ignored. Transparent pricing upfront protects your budget and sets realistic expectations, so the day of installation feels organized instead of chaotic.

Think Beyond the Price Tag
The most compelling number isn’t the one on the day you buy—it’s the total you quietly carry over the years. A carpet that resists crushing and staining, and keeps its shape through thousands of steps, delivers more value than a cheaper option that looks tired or matted after a short run.
Maintenance is part of that equation. Some carpets demand frequent professional cleaning to stay presentable; others are more forgiving. Evaluate how each style handles traffic, stains, and cleaning schedules. The goal is to find a balance of resilience, appearance, and low upkeep that suits your lifestyle. When those elements align, your space feels elevated and easy—and your wallet stays calmer, too.

Hidden Fees: Bring Them Into the Light
Las Vegas installations can vary in scope more than you’d expect, and with variation comes potential surprise charges. Halting those surprises starts with a thorough conversation. Ask about furniture moving policies, stair surcharges, disposal fees for old carpet and pad, thresholds or transition strips, and any prep work required on the subfloor.
When you know where the costs are hiding, you can plan, budget, and prioritize. Clarity here is not just smart—it’s how you keep the purchase aligned with the promise of comfort, not conflict.

FAQ
What carpet material works best for high-traffic areas?
Nylon typically handles heavy foot traffic well and bounces back from compression. It’s a dependable choice for living rooms, hallways, and busy family spaces.
Are textured carpets a good option for families?
Yes—texture helps disguise footprints and daily wear, keeping your floors looking fresher between cleanings. They offer a practical edge without sacrificing style.
Do retailers in Las Vegas include installation in the listed price?
Some do, some don’t, and policies vary by store. Always ask for a breakdown so you know exactly what’s covered.
What hidden installation fees should I watch for?
Common add-ons include furniture moving, old flooring removal, subfloor prep, stairs, and transition pieces. Request itemized estimates to avoid surprises.
When are the best times to find carpet deals?
Seasonal promotions and end-of-season clearances often deliver the biggest markdowns. Keep an eye on discontinued styles for extra savings.
How do I judge a carpet’s long-term value?
Look beyond the initial price to durability, stain resistance, and maintenance needs. A carpet that stays attractive with minimal upkeep usually offers better value.
Does maintenance impact the overall cost over time?
Absolutely—carpets that require frequent professional cleaning can increase lifetime costs. Choose a style that suits your cleaning routine and traffic level.
